    Oil pressure needle bouncing around

    My oil pressure gauge is bouncing around in a way that it had never done before. It is moving back and forth very quickly, but not the entire range of the gauge. Kinda like a 1/4 inch back and forth. This is on a 2002 WS6 Trans Am. Any ideas what might be causing this? All the other gauges are working normally.

    Did the wire to the sending unit have any damage? I just did a fast swap for one of my buddies in a local Fbod club that Im in and when he pulled the intake out he snagged the wire and tore off some of the insulation, which caused his bouncing issues. A little electrical tape solved his problem.

    well mine has settled down since i last posted...i would think its the opsu ..its easier and cheaper to fix then a gauge. the opsu is behind the intake manifold
    ..if you get a opsu socket that fits it..you dont need to remove the intake to change it...so its a relatively easily fix
